Why Live in Landsdowne
Landsdowne, a residential neighborhood in Youngstown, Ohio, offers a mix of rural and suburban atmospheres with its wooded patches and narrow roads. Located just 3.2 miles from downtown Youngstown and 2 miles from Youngstown State University, it provides convenient access to urban amenities and educational institutions. The neighborhood is also well-connected via Interstate 680 and several WRTA bus stops, with the Youngstown-Warren Regional Airport 12 miles away. Local features include the Harmony Grill, known for its seafood and soul food, and Levels Sports Bar & Grill, a popular spot for watching sports. For shopping, residents frequent the Red and White grocery store and Save A Lot, 3 miles south. The Four Seasons Flea and Farm Market, 3 miles away, offers fresh produce and unique crafts. Architectural styles in Landsdowne range from bungalows and ranch-style homes to Colonial-revival and Cape Cods, with many homes built between the early 1900s and the 1960s. Outdoor recreation is available at John White Park, which has a playground and basketball courts, and nearby Wick Park, featuring a disc golf course and fitness stations. Mill Creek Park, the largest in the area, offers extensive recreational activities across its 2,658 acres. The neighborhood has a low crime risk compared to the national average, making it a practical choice for families and first-time homebuyers.

Is Landsdowne a good place to live?
Landsdowne is a good place to live. Landsdowne is considered very car-dependent and somewhat bikeable. Landsdowne is a suburban neighborhood. Landsdowne has 5 parks for recreational activities. It is sparse in population with 1.9 people per acre and a median age of 38. The average household income is $31,471 which is below the national average. College graduates make up 7.8% of residents. A majority of residents in Landsdowne are renters, with 52.9% of residents renting and 47.1% of residents owning their home. A

Is Landsdowne, OH a safe neighborhood?
Landsdowne, OH is less safe than the average neighborhood in the United States. It received a crime score of 5 out of 10.
How much do you need to make to afford a house in Landsdowne?
The median home price in Landsdowne is $70,000. If you put a 20% down payment of $14,000 and had a 30-year fixed mortgage with an interest rate of 6.72%, your estimated principal and interest payment would be $360 a month plus property taxes, HOA fees, home insurance, PMI, and utilities. Using the 28% rule, you would need to make at least $15K a year to afford the median home price in Landsdowne. The average household income in Landsdowne is $31K.

Home Trends in Landsdowne, OH
On average, homes in Landsdowne, Youngstown sell after 42 days on the market compared to the national average of 50 days. The median sale price for homes in Landsdowne, Youngstown over the last 12 months is $54,500, down 17% from the median home sale price over the previous 12 months.
